The number of three songs is not a lot. Vinyl records in the period of the Republic of China often only recorded two songs (front and back).

The oldest 78-rpm vinyl record can only be recorded for 4 minutes per side. The 45 rpm vinyl takes a bit longer, but also about 10 minutes per side. These two records belong to the mainstream of the market, and the price is relatively cheap.

Just three years ago, Radio Corporation of America developed the 33 1/3 rpm LP compact record, which allowed the recording limit of each side of the record to reach 18 minutes (increased to 22 minutes in the 1950s). This record became the standard vinyl of the future and remained on the market well into the 1980s.

The arrangement in the period of the Republic of China was very simple, not as complicated as it was a few decades later. Basically, only the simplest instruments were used, and it was not as fancy as the later generations.

The main reason is that technology is underdeveloped. Before the invention of various electronic equipment, the recording of songs required live band accompaniment. If the arrangement is too complicated, many problems will arise, and good results may not be achieved.

In this era, there are no tuners at all, and singers with poor singing skills will immediately reveal their true colors as soon as they enter the recording studio. Similarly, it also has high requirements on the cooperation between the singer and the band. If there is a slight mistake, you have to start over. If the arrangement is too complicated, you may not be able to record a song in a month.
